How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Morrison?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
80465 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,562 | $1,795 | $4,089 |
80465 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$3,093 | $2,210 | $4,651 |
80465 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$3,299 | $3,299 | $3,299 |

Frequently Asked Questions about the 80465 ZIP Code
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in 80465?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in 80465 range from $2,210 to $7,407,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$2,210 to $4,651.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$3,299 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$3,299.
